Publicly listed Bitcoin miners collectively shed over 21% of their hash rate during the second quarter of 2026. The decline marks one of the sharpest quarterly contractions in mining capacity reported in recent years. Reporting from BitKE and Bitcoin.com News frames the drop as evidence of a broader pivot away from pure Bitcoin mining.
Mining economics have deteriorated steadily since the last halving reduced block rewards. Fixed costs for electricity, hardware, and facility maintenance have not fallen at the same pace as revenue per hash. That squeeze has forced miners to reassess whether dedicating capacity solely to Bitcoin production still makes sense.
Artificial intelligence computing has emerged as an alternative revenue stream for firms that already operate large-scale data centers. Many Bitcoin miners built infrastructure optimized for high-density power delivery and cooling. That same infrastructure can often be repurposed, or run alongside, hardware suited for AI workloads. Reports indicate AI-related revenue has grown quickly enough to influence capital allocation decisions across the sector.
The hash rate reduction reflects more than a temporary lull in mining activity. It signals miners are actively redirecting resources toward computing services outside of Bitcoin production. This is a notable departure from prior mining cycles, when companies typically expanded hash rate aggressively regardless of short-term profitability pressures.
Historically, publicly traded miners have prioritized scale, betting that larger hash rate shares would translate into greater long-term returns as Bitcoin's price appreciated. The current shift suggests some operators now view diversified computing revenue as a more reliable near-term strategy. That change carries implications for how investors evaluate mining companies going forward.
The timing of this shift coincides with a period of broader scrutiny over Bitcoin mining's energy usage and profitability model. Critics have long questioned whether the industry's capital-intensive structure could withstand prolonged periods of thin margins. The move toward AI infrastructure offers one answer, though it also raises questions about how committed these firms remain to their original mining business.
Both reports describe the hash rate decline as tied specifically to public miners, rather than the network as a whole. This distinction matters because private and smaller-scale mining operations may not face the same capital market pressures. Public companies answer to shareholders focused on quarterly earnings, which can accelerate strategic pivots that private miners might approach more gradually.
The scale of the reported drop, over one-fifth of hash rate in a single quarter, suggests the shift is already well underway rather than merely beginning. Whether this trend continues will depend on how AI computing demand and mining profitability evolve relative to each other in coming quarters.
Market Impact
A sustained reduction in hash rate from major public miners could affect Bitcoin network security assumptions and mining difficulty adjustments over time. Investors in mining equities may increasingly evaluate these companies based on diversified revenue rather than Bitcoin production alone. If AI infrastructure revenue continues to outperform mining margins, more public miners could accelerate similar reallocations of capacity and capital.
This trend also has implications for the broader narrative around Bitcoin mining as a pure-play crypto investment. Companies blending AI and mining operations may attract a different investor base, one more attentive to data center demand cycles than to Bitcoin price movements alone.
The reported 21% hash rate decline among public Bitcoin miners highlights how weakening mining economics are reshaping corporate strategy. As AI computing revenue grows more attractive, the line between crypto mining firms and broader data center operators continues to blur.
